Output a531a94673907bea7e713c82d8e32aa57fbb29c4c50b80fc7381a6ed7e5318eb:8

value
2078662
script pubkey
OP_0 OP_PUSHBYTES_32 19c9b74bcf443ef5a94cad1d179de83943d03686a49ec34cb8717644f2d3bdb6
address
bc1qr8ymwj70gsl0t22v45w3080g89paqd5x5j0vxn9cw9myfuknhkmqmay9vf
transaction
a531a94673907bea7e713c82d8e32aa57fbb29c4c50b80fc7381a6ed7e5318eb
confirmations
145737
spent
true